Air Arabia launches new city check-in facility in Sharjah

The Sharjah-based airline Air Arabia has opened a new city check-in facility  in Muweilah, opposite Al Madinah Shopping Centre, the airline announced on Monday.

The city check-in service, which is available every day from 10 am to 10 pm, enables passengers to leave their bags and pick up their boarding pass at a location close to them. The service aims to expedite the pre-flight procedure, save time, and reduce airport lines. enabling travelers to enter the airport and proceed straight to their flight.

Passengers have the convenience of checking in and dropping off their luggage within 24 hours up until 8 hours prior to flight departure. Passengers can also access services such as purchasing additional baggage allowance, selecting preferred seats, or making changes to their flight arrangements.
